What is the easiest way to access to the auxillary fan to replace it? My blade is "wobbling" and makes a loud racket hitting the shroud when it shuts off. May just be a loose nut on the motor but can't check with it on the car. Bentley manual does not seem to address the replacement.

take the front bumper off the car. Its only a few clips and two nuts. It helps to have a helper to get the bumper off without damaging it. Fans for these cars are not cheap - not a whole lot is serviceable.

Thanks for the help. I was able to remove the bumper without too much trouble and got to the fan. The 3 pronged washer and clip that holds the blade to the motor was loose and allowed the fan to "wobble" on the axle. I took the blade off, bent the washer and clip and put it back together. Spins like a champ -
